MAX14858GWE+ by Analog Devices

5kVRMS Isolated 500kbps/25Mbps Full-Duplex RS-485/RS-422 Transceivers with ±35kV ESD Protection

The MAX14856/MAX14858 isolated RS-485/RS-422 transceivers provide 5000VRMS (60s) of galvanic isolation between the cable side (RS-485/RS-422 driver/ receiver-side) and the UART side of the device. Isolation improves communication by breaking ground loops and reduces noise when there are large differences in ground potential between ports. These devices allow for robust communication up to 500kbps (MAX14856) or 25Mbps (MAX14858). The devices include one drive channel and one receive channel. The receiver is 1/4-unit load, allowing up to 128 transceivers on a common bus. Integrated true fail-safe circuitry ensures a logic-high on the receiver output when inputs are shorted or open. Undervoltage lockout disables the driver when the cable side or UART side power supplies are below functional levels. The driver outputs and receiver inputs are protected from ±35kV electrostatic discharge (ESD) to GNDB on the cable side, as specified by the Human Body Model (HBM). The devices are available in a wide-body 16-pin SOIC package and operate over the -40°C to +105°C temperature range.

Features

High-Performance Transceiver Enables Flexible Designs Integrated LDO for Cable Side Power Compliant with RS-485 EIA/TIA-485 Standard 500kbps (MAX14856)/25Mbps (MAX14858) Maximum Data Rate Allows Up to 128 Devices on the Bus

Integrated Protection Ensures for Robust Communication ±35kV ESD (HBM) on Driver Outputs/Receiver Inputs 5kVRMS Withstand Isolation Voltage for 60 Seconds (VISO) 1200VPEAK Maximum Repetitive Peak-Isolation Voltage (VIORM) 848VRMS Maximum Working-Isolation Voltage (VIOWM) > 30 Years Lifetime at Rated Working Voltage Withstands ±10kV Surge per IEC 61000-4-5 Thermal Shutdown
